Navigating the Path to ADHD Treatment: A Guide to Finding Psychiatry Services Near You

Attention-Deficit/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D) is a neurodevelopmental disorder that impacts both kids and adults. Identified by symptoms such as inattention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ity, ADHD can considerably affect life, academic efficiency, and social interactions. For those looking for assistance, discovering a certified psychiatrist who specializes in ADHD can be a crucial step towards reliable management and treatment. This detailed guide intends to provide valuable details on how to find psychiatry services for ADHD in your location, ensuring you or your liked one receives the best possible care.

Understanding ADHD and the Role of Psychiatry

ADHD is a complex condition that needs a multidisciplinary approach for reliable management. Psychiatrists play an important role in identifying and treating ADHD, often operating in combination with psychologists, therapists, and educators. What to Expect During Treatment

As soon as you have found a certified psychiatrist, the treatment procedure generally involves several essential steps:

  1. Comprehensive Evaluation

    • Medical History: The depression psychiatrist near me will collect a comprehensive medical history, consisting of any previous diagnoses and treatments.
    • Behavioral Assessment: This might include self-reports, parent/teacher reports, and standardized questionnaires to assess ADHD symptoms.
    • Neuropsychological Testing: In some cases, neuropsychological testing might be performed to evaluate cognitive functioning.
  2. Diagnosis and Treatment Plan

    • Diagnosis: Based on the examination, the psychiatrist will determine if ADHD is the correct diagnosis.
    • Treatment Plan: An individualized treatment strategy will be established, which may consist of medication, behavior modification, and way of life changes.
  3. Medication Management

    • Prescription: If medication is recommended, the psychiatrist will prescribe the proper type and dose.
    • Monitoring: Regular follow-up appointments will be set up to keep track of the effectiveness of the medication and make any necessary adjustments.
  4. Behavioral Therapy

    •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T): CBT can help individuals with ADHD establish coping techniques and improve organizational abilities.
    • Moms and dad Training: For kids with ADHD, moms and dad training programs can provide parents with tools to handle their kid's habits successfully.
  5. Way of life Changes

    • Diet and Exercise: A healthy diet plan and regular exercise can have a positive effect on ADHD signs.
    • Routine and Structure: Establishing a consistent daily routine can assist manage symptoms and improve general functioning.

Frequently asked questions About Finding a Psychiatrist for ADHD

Q: How do I understand if I need to see a psychiatrist for ADHD?

  • A: If you or your kid are experiencing signs of negligence, hyperactivity, and impulsivity that are affecting life, it may be advantageous to speak with a psychiatrist for a proper evaluation.

Q: What should I search for in a psychiatrist focusing on ADHD?

  • A: Look for a board-certified psychiatrist with particular experience in diagnosing and dealing with ADHD. Inspect their credentials, checked out reviews, and request referrals.

Q: How long does the treatment procedure usually take?

  • A: The treatment procedure can vary depending on the person. Some individuals may see enhancement within a couple of weeks, while others may require continuous management over numerous months or years.

Q: Are there any adverse effects to ADHD medications?

  • A: Yes, ADHD medications can have negative effects such as reduced appetite, insomnia, and state of mind modifications. It's crucial to go over possible side impacts with your psychiatrist and report any issues.
